我可以找到> =< =等但不等于仅使用System.Linq.Dynamic DynamicQueryable Where的日期。
有没有人有例子?搜索旋转的野生网络,但一无所获。
示例:
SELECT * FROM ORDERS WHERE CONVERT(date,Created)='2016-07-08'
答案 0 :(得分:1)
稍微修改一下会回答这个问题:Dynamic LINQ DateTime Comparison String Building - Linq To Entities。
如果您想要特定日期的订单(不涉及时间):
dbContext.Orders.Where(“(Created> = DateTime(2016,07,08)AND Created< DateTime(2016,07,09))”)
根据上面的文章,如果WHERE子句中有其他列,则必须自己构建。